I think Dmitri is right, why not just leave it to us to hit refresh when we need it. Each time a page is refreshed it uses site bandwidth and with auto-refresh on, it means many people are using bandwidth even while away from the computer....lack of an auto-refresh would reduce this greatly.

Sharon, that definatly can and does slow a site down. The more bandwidth being used means more demand on the server and ultimatly can slow it down. It may not be responsible for putting a site offline, but can slow it down to the point where some cant access it, or very slowly at best.
